| import { Observable } from 'rxjs';
import {
CONNECT_EVENT,
ERROR_EVENT,
MESSAGE_EVENT,
NO_PATTERN_MESSAGE,
REDIS_DEFAULT_URL,
} from '../constants';
import {
ClientOpts,
RedisClient,
RetryStrategyOptions,
} from '../external/redis.interface';
import { CustomTransportStrategy, PacketId, ReadPacket } from '../interfaces';
import {
MicroserviceOptions,
RedisOptions,
} from '../interfaces/microservice-configuration.interface';
import { Server } from './server';
let redisPackage: any = {};
export class ServerRedis extends Server implements CustomTransportStrategy {
private readonly url: string;
private subClient: RedisClient;
private pubClient: RedisClient;
private isExplicitlyTerminated = false;
constructor(private readonly options: MicroserviceOptions['options']) {
super();
this.url =
this.getOptionsProp<RedisOptions>(this.options, 'url') ||
REDIS_DEFAULT_URL;
redisPackage = this.loadPackage('redis', ServerRedis.name);
}
public listen(callback: () => void) {
this.subClient = this.createRedisClient();
this.pubClient = this.createRedisClient();
this.handleError(this.pubClient);
this.handleError(this.subClient);
this.start(callback);
}
public start(callback?: () => void) {
this.bindEvents(this.subClient, this.pubClient);
this.subClient.on(CONNECT_EVENT, callback);
}
public bindEvents(subClient: RedisClient, pubClient: RedisClient) {
subClient.on(MESSAGE_EVENT, this.getMessageHandler(pubClient).bind(this));
const subscribePatterns = Object.keys(this.messageHandlers);
subscribePatterns.forEach(pattern =>
subClient.subscribe(this.getAckQueueName(pattern)),
);
}
public close() {
this.isExplicitlyTerminated = true;
this.pubClient && this.pubClient.quit();
this.subClient && this.subClient.quit();
}
public createRedisClient(): RedisClient {
return redisPackage.createClient({
...this.getClientOptions(),
url: this.url,
});
}
public getMessageHandler(pub: RedisClient) {
return async (channel, buffer) => this.handleMessage(channel, buffer, pub);
}
public async handleMessage(channel, buffer: string | any, pub: RedisClient) {
const packet = this.deserialize(buffer);
const pattern = channel.replace(/_ack$/, '');
const publish = this.getPublisher(pub, pattern, packet.id);
const status = 'error';
if (!this.messageHandlers[pattern]) {
return publish({ id: packet.id, status, err: NO_PATTERN_MESSAGE });
}
const handler = this.messageHandlers[pattern];
const response$ = this.transformToObservable(
await handler(packet.data),
) as Observable<any>;
response$ && this.send(response$, publish);
}
public getPublisher(pub: RedisClient, pattern: any, id: string) {
return response =>
pub.publish(
this.getResQueueName(pattern),
JSON.stringify(Object.assign(response, { id })),
);
}
public deserialize(content): ReadPacket & PacketId {
try {
return JSON.parse(content);
} catch (e) {
return content;
}
}
public getAckQueueName(pattern: string): string {
return `${pattern}_ack`;
}
public getResQueueName(pattern: string): string {
return `${pattern}_res`;
}
public handleError(stream) {
stream.on(ERROR_EVENT, err => this.logger.error(err));
}
public getClientOptions(): Partial<ClientOpts> {
const retry_strategy = options => this.createRetryStrategy(options);
return {
retry_strategy,
};
}
public createRetryStrategy(
options: RetryStrategyOptions,
): undefined | number | void {
if (options.error && (options.error as any).code === 'ECONNREFUSED') {
return this.logger.error(`Error ECONNREFUSED: ${this.url}`);
}
if (
this.isExplicitlyTerminated ||
!this.getOptionsProp<RedisOptions>(this.options, 'retryAttempts') ||
options.attempt >
this.getOptionsProp<RedisOptions>(this.options, 'retryAttempts')
) {
return undefined;
}
return this.getOptionsProp<RedisOptions>(this.options, 'retryDelay') || 0;
}
}
